Saint Helena
ConceptMentioned in 1 video
One of three remote Atlantic islands Eric Weinstein is obsessed with, noted as a gorgeous, isolated outpost of civilization that recently got flights.
One of three remote Atlantic islands Eric Weinstein is obsessed with, noted as a gorgeous, isolated outpost of civilization that recently got flights.